1. General information

image of quang binh

Despite its geological location in one of the harshest climate regions in central Vietnam, Quang Binh is a promising land for tourists, from classical visitors to scientific explorers. With an area of 8,066 km², Quang Binh is a convergence of many famous landscapes, known as the "kingdom of caves" which includes more than 400 mysterious large and small caves, beautiful unspoiled beaches, and cool natural streams. 
Therefore, Quang Binh has been chosen as the place to shoot so many movies, which require majestic natural sceneries, including the movie "Kong: Skull island" - 2017 or "Pan" - 2015. 
Now, Quang Binh is one of the must-see tourist destinations in Vietnam, a famous landmark in the UNESCO World Heritage route at the Center of Vietnam along with Hue and Hoi An.

2.1. Động Phong Nha - Phong Nha Cave

top things to see in quang binh phong nha cave

Mentioning Quang Binh, many people remember Phong Nha Cave. With a length of 7,729m, a depth of 83m, a height of 50m with many small and large side branches. Phong Nha Cave is recognized as a natural heritage site and is one of the most beautiful caves in the world. It is a type of water cave flowing underground in the mountain bed with many typical stalactites. Its name, Phong Nha, derives from a legend that stalagmites hanging at the mouth of the cave contributed to the poetic name. In the Vietnamese language, it means "Wind between the teeth." To visit Phong Nha Cave, tourists must hire a rowboat and follow the Son River.

2.2. Hang Én - En Cave

top things to see in quang binh hang en

En Cave is the third largest cave in the world 1,6km long, about 100m high, 170m wide. According to local people, the cave is the beloved nest of thousands of swallows and because of that, they named it so. 
The route to visit this cave normally takes 2 full days and visitors have to walk about 10km and swim as well. Normally, one night is spent in the cave next to a very nice "natural pool" fed by the Suoi Rao stream.

2.4. Động Thiên Đường - Paradise Cave

top things to see in quang binh thien duong cave

Another splendid cave in Quang Binh Province is Paradise Cave. With its length of 31,4km, the cave is recognized as the longest in Asia. Once visiting Thien Duong Cave, visitors are often struck by the magnificent and sparkling beauty of the thousand-year-old stalactites and stalagmites. The image of the stalactites reflecting light throughout the cave makes you live in paradise. To make it easier to visit the cave, they have built a wooden bridge 1000 m long so that visitors can fully enjoy the enchanting beauty of the cave.
In addition to hiking, there is a chance to visit the underground spring inside the cave. You can continue to discover this part of the cave by rowing boat or kayak guided by local drivers.

2.5. Hang Sơn Đoòng - Son Doong Cave

top things to see in quang binh son doong cave

In 2009, Son Doong Cave impressed the whole world with its ads in the National Geographic magazine of being the largest cave on the planet. With a volume of 38,5 million cubic metres, almost 5 times compared to the "old" largest cave in the world - Deer Cave in Malaysia with a volume of 9.5 million cubic metres. 
However, what makes Son Doong more noticed by the world is the unique world inside the cave: it contains many huge stalactites, primordial forests growing in the cave, and the underground river. It seems to have its own ecosystem, a fairy-tale world like in the Avatar movie.
Now, Son Doong is still not open for all mass tourists because of its difficulty to conquer and also the preservation of this wonder of the world. 
However, in order to register for this special 3-day and 2-night tour, there are many demands on personal skills and health.

2.9. Jumping Rock Beach

top things to see in quang binh jumping rock

Located 26km to the north of Dong Hoi City, Jumping Rock Beach is a masterpiece of nature. What makes the beach more special is that there are numerous animal-shaped rocks. According to local people, whenever the waves hit the beach, the rocks look like the animals jumping, swimming on the sea, creating a very vivid scenery. That is why they gave the name "jumping rock beach" to this place.
Geologically, these rocky mountains have been eroded by seawater over time, with many imaginative shapes: buffalo, elephant, toads, etc.
Especially, right next to the sea, there is a freshwater well known as "Toad Well" because of its rock shape next to it. Locals use the water from this well in the most important festival to honour the Sea God.

2.10. Tu Lan Cave System

top things to see in quang binh tu lan cave system

The Tu Lan cave complex is a system of about 25 large and small caves in Phong Nha - Ke Bang National Park. Since it was featured on the National Geographic magazine in 2011, it has become a desire for adventurous hearts from all over the world. For now, there are many trekking routes at different difficulties from 1 to 4 days. 
Since you have to choose the suitable route based on your physical fitness because the most difficult level to conquer Tu Lan caves are listed only after conquering Son Doong cave, the largest cave in the world.

3.1. When to visit Quang Binh?

The dry season in Quang Binh starts from March until September, it is hot with quite strong sunshine, the average temperature is 36-37 degrees. Especially in the summer months such as June and July, this place is affected by the wind from Laos, so the temperature rises sharply, the highest temperature can reach 42 degrees. 
Fortunately, despite the harsh summer weather conditions, Quang Binh has the Nhat Le beach and primordial forest that help cool the atmosphere and help reduce the excessive temperature in summer. This is an ideal time to visit the sea and caves in Quang Binh. However, given the radiant and fiery sun, you need to bring sunscreen with you: hat, sunglasses and sunscreen. A light shirt is recommended to avoid burning skin.

3.3. How to get to Quang Binh?

By plane:

Now in Vietnam, there are 2 airlines operating domestic flights from Hanoi and Ho Chi Minh City to Dong Hoi City in Quang Binh. Which are Vietnam Airlines and Bamboo Airways.

By train:

Dong Ha Station in Dong Hoi is located on the North South Railway of Vietnam, which connects many famous tourist sites along Vietnam. The train leaves from Hanoi → Nam Dinh → Ninh Binh → Quang Binh → Hue → Da Nang → Quang Ngai → Quy Nhon → Nha Trang → Phan Thiet → Sai Gon
Therefore you can easily reach Quang Binh by train from other tourist destinations. 
However, there are a few things to note:

  • The railway is built in the early 20th century so it is slow with old furniture inside
  • The hygienic condition may be a problem
  • Long daytime routes should be well evaluated first to maximise your limited time in Vietnam
  • Be careful with personal luggage if you are not in the private cabin
